The User Acceptance Lead at AllPoints Fibre Networks will own and lead the end-to-end User Acceptance Testing (UAT) function across APFN's delivery programmes, ensuring business-critical solutions are thoroughly tested, operationally ready, and fit for purpose before release. This role is responsible for defining UAT strategy, coordinating testing activities, managing stakeholder engagement, and providing assurance that solutions meet business, regulatory, and customer requirements.

AllPoints Fibre is revolutionising connectivity across the UK.

As a cutting-edge full fibre network wholesaler, we simplify access to high-speed broadband through a powerful, API-driven platform that unifies major networks like Openreach, BT Wholesale, and City Fibre.

Our agile platform, aquila, empowers service providers with seamless automation, real-time visibility, and rapid scalability, making it an exciting environment for professionals who thrive on innovation, efficiency, and delivering smarter digital solutions.

What You Will Be Doing
  • Own and lead the User Acceptance Testing (UAT) function across APFN delivery programmes and technology initiatives.
  • Define UAT strategies, test plans, governance frameworks, entry and exit criteria, and testing standards.
  • Coordinate and oversee UAT execution, balancing hands-on testing activity with leadership and assurance responsibilities.
  • Manage defect triage, prioritisation, escalation and remediation activities, working closely with delivery and testing teams.
  • Lead stakeholder engagement across business, operational, delivery and technical teams to ensure solutions meet user and operational requirements.
  • Produce regular reporting and dashboards providing visibility of testing progress, defects, risks and release readiness.
  • Act as the key point of accountability for UAT sign-off and release recommendations.
  • Facilitate defect review sessions, testing workshops, show-and-tell demonstrations and business readiness activities.
  • Partner closely with Business Change teams and Change Champions to ensure successful adoption and operational readiness.
  • Support release management activities, including release planning, readiness reviews and deployment coordination when required.
  • Assist with lower environment management, test data requirements and system change coordination across delivery teams and third-party suppliers.
  • Drive continuous improvement, championing best practice testing standards and quality assurance maturity across APFN.
